I had the same trouble but after fiddling with it for a while I finally got it. You may have a "rolling code" in your opener, which makes the procedure a bit tricky. First, clear the transmitter by pressing Buttons 2 and 4 simultaneously, then press the button you want to use, e.g. #2. THEN... with the garage door open, climb a ladder to the drive unit in the garage and press the Transmit button. Then RUN back to the car and press the #2 button. You have 30 seconds to do this or you'll have to start over.
You might want to check some of these details in the book, especially the paragraph about the rolling code, but this is what worked for me. Good luck!
Only annoying thing is the inability to remember the Sport setting which defaults to E every time. That seems contrary to what MB provided with the ECO start/stop setting which is controlled by a dedicated switch. If MB wanted the car to default to the most economic mode of operation then both the ECO and Sport/Economy settings should default to ECO and E. Alternatively, if they wanted the user to have full control then both settings should be selectable by the user and remembered. As it is now one setting is remembered the other is not. Very illogical.
